Biography

Michele Buzon is a professor at Purdue University, specializing in bioarchaeology and paleopathology. She received her Ph.D. from the University of California, Santa Barbara, in 2004 and joined Purdue's faculty in 2007. Her research primarily focuses on burial archaeology in the Nile Valley, particularly in ancient Nubia and Egypt. Buzon utilizes mortuary skeletal data to explore the consequences of contact between different populations and maintains an active field site at Tombos, Sudan, where she investigates the effects of Nubian-Egyptian contact on identity and health during the New Kingdom and Napatan periods. She directs the analysis of skeletal remains from Tombos, which are curated at Purdue University. Buzon's scholarly contributions include articles published in prominent archaeological and anthropological journals, reflecting her extensive research on various aspects of bioarchaeology. Her work has received funding from organizations such as the National Science Foundation and the National Geographic Society. She has held several academic positions at Purdue, transitioning from Assistant Professor to Associate Professor, and now to Professor of Anthropology.
